In the Original Investigation titled, "Association of Asbestos Exposure With Malignant Mesothelioma Incidence in Eastern China," published online first on December 1, 2016, in JAMA Oncology, the wording of one of the conflict of interest disclosure statements should be clarified following a question the journal has received about it. The following clarification explains the statement about Dr Carbone providing consultation for mesothelioma expertise...for a fee to lawyers: "Payment from lawyers representing both sides of litigation was related to review of cases of patients with pleural tumors and the diagnosis of mesothelioma and for expert testimony, the last of which was provided in 2014." This sentence has now been added to the disclosure statement and the article has been corrected online.
